ANZAC Day at Club Stockton
Anzac Day at Club Stockton April 25

This year’s ANZAC Day at Club Stockton was a profound and memorable occasion, deeply resonating with all who attended. From the early hours, the community gathered in significant numbers, reflecting a collective spirit of reverence and remembrance. The day commenced with the Dawn Service, a poignant moment reserved for returned servicemen and women, marked by the quiet before dawn, and the solemn echo of “The Last Post” filling the air.

As the sun rose, the club opened its doors to the broader community, offering a hearty breakfast where veterans and civilians alike shared stories over traditional dishes such as scrambled eggs, bacon, and hash browns. This meal served not only as nourishment but also as a bridge between generations, connecting those with direct military experiences with those there to honor and learn from them.

Throughout the day, Club Stockton buzzed with activity. The two-up game, a nostalgic nod to ANZAC Day traditions, was a highlight, engaging people of all ages in the friendly, spirited competition that recalls the camaraderie of soldiers past. Meanwhile, the raffle drew crowds, eager for a bit of fun.

In the afternoon, the atmosphere shifted as live music filled the venue, turning reflective moments into a celebration of life and freedom—the very ideals that the ANZACs fought to preserve. The Ristorante remained busy, serving a full menu until the late afternoon, catering to families, friends, and visitors who came to pay their respects and partake in the day’s events.

As Club Stockton closed its doors at 9 PM, those present felt a profound sense of community and patriotism. The day was not only a tribute to the ANZACs but also a reminder of the strength found in unity and the importance of remembering our history to foster a better future. It was a day that beautifully captured the essence of ANZAC Day, leaving a lasting impression with all who participated.

3Sicilians Ristorante Triumphs with Award-Winning Prawn & Pancetta Wood-Fire Pizza

A celebration of culinary excellence has taken root in the heart of Newcastle as 3Sicilians Ristorante at Club Stockton emerges victorious, claiming the coveted title of Newcastle & Hunter Region Perfect Plate of 2023. The crowning jewel of their triumph is the unparalleled Prawn & Pancetta Wood-Fire Pizza that has taken taste buds on an extraordinary journey.

Crafted with meticulous care by Chef Franco and his talented team, this award-winning dish marries the finest locally-sourced prawns with the rich allure of pancetta, creating a flavor symphony that transports diners to the sun-soaked shores of Italy. The secret ingredient? Love and dedication. Each bite speaks volumes about the passion that goes into every creation.

What truly sets this pizza apart is its journey through the wood-fire oven. The flames lend a subtle smokiness to the thin, crisp crust, infusing it with an authentic charm that’s difficult to replicate. This meticulous process transforms the ordinary into the extraordinary, making each slice a culinary masterpiece.

As the accolades pour in, Chef Franco humbly reflects on the journey. “Our goal has always been to create an experience that lingers on long after the meal ends,” he says. The Perfect Plate award stands as a testament to that very vision.
